WebIncidence of indebtedness (IOI) is defined as number of households with any one loan (from respective source) divided by all households in that population segment. 3. It was found … how to replace roller shutter slatsWebIt was estimated that out of 89.4 million total No. of farmer households about 43.4 million households were indebted. Thus, about 48.6 per cent of the farmer households were indebted. The average outstanding loan amount was Rs. 12,585.
